Toprak Razgatlioglu Predicts Nicolo Bulega's MotoGP Success with Ducati (2026)

In the world of motorcycle racing, the whispers of potential transfers and the anticipation of new talent are always buzzing. One name that has been making waves is Nicolo Bulega, a former rival of Toprak Razgatlioglu in the WorldSBK championship. Now, as Bulega prepares for his MotoGP debut, Razgatlioglu is speaking out in support of his former competitor, advocating for Bulega's place in the premier class.

What makes this scenario fascinating is the contrast between the two riders' backgrounds. Bulega, having made his MotoGP debut as Marc Marquez's replacement, brings a fresh perspective to the class. His experience in WorldSBK, where he remains unbeaten after 15 races, showcases his speed and skill. However, his true test will be in the premier class, where the competition is fiercer and the expectations higher.

From my perspective, the fact that Bulega has participated in Ducati testing for the new 850cc/Pirelli era is a significant indicator of his potential.
